<channel><atom:link href='https://english.radio.cz/rcz-rss/show/audio/8059420' rel='self' type='application/rss+xml' /><pubDate>Thu, 01 Jan 1970 01:00:00 +0100</pubDate><lastBuildDate>Sat, 22 Aug 2026 23:18:11 +0200</lastBuildDate><title>Free films on show at Prague&#039;s Police Museum</title><link>https://english.radio.cz/free-films-show-pragues-police-museum-8059420</link><copyright>© 2026 Radio Prague International</copyright><description>Most people who visit Prague's Police Museum are interested in uniforms, guns, old handcuffs - that kind of thing. This week however, the Police Museum is attracting film fans - the reason; all week films are being shown for free there as part of the Febiofest film festival. The theme of the films being shown at the musuem is law and order and Ian Willoughby went along on Monday to a viewing of the 1971 Clint Eastwood film Dirty Harry. </description><language>en</language><managingEditor>cr@radio.cz (Cesky Rozhlas)</managingEditor><webMaster>webmaster@radio.cz (CRo Webmaster)</webMaster><image>
